Alan Jeffries is a systems engineer whose work has shaped the foundational communication and navigation architectures for NASA’s next generation of space exploration. His primary research focuses on developing scalable, resilient network infrastructures for deep-space missions, with a particular emphasis on the transition from lunar to Martian operations. Jeffries’s most cited work, “Architecting the Communication and Navigation Networks for NASA's Space Exploration Systems” (2007), outlines a cost-minimizing, incremental approach to building a “system of systems” that supports both human and robotic missions. This paper, with 10 citations, serves as a key reference for engineers designing the interplanetary internet that will enable real-time data relay and precise navigation across vast distances. By proposing a phased deployment strategy that grows infrastructure with each launch, Jeffries directly addressed one of NASA’s most critical challenges: how to establish a reliable presence on the Moon and Mars without prohibitive upfront costs. His contributions remain foundational for ongoing efforts to create a permanent, interoperable space-based communication grid.
